Somebody’s going off the reservation… For Americans still confused why exactly Democrats want to impeach President Donald Trump – something about Ukraine, maybe? – House Speaker Nancy Pelosi has helpfully clarified that it’s all about Russia and always has been. Briefing reporters on the impeachment inquiry on Thursday, Pelosi (D-California) made sure to point out […]

Continue reading about ‘All Roads Lead to Putin!’ Pelosi Tells Americans Impeachment Not Really About Ukraine But All About… Russia